What Does ZeroGpt Cost?

Ready to dive into the pricing of ZeroGpt? Let's make it simple and straightforward:
PRO Plan ($9.99/month)
- You get: 100,000 characters/month for AI detection, 50 batch files, and 2,000 ZeroCHAT-4 prompts. But here's the kicker, you're charged each month for these same credits, whether you use them or not. Think about it as paying for candy you might not even eat.
- Extras include generating PDF reports, AI summarizer, paraphraser, and spell check, but no access to WhatsApp & Telegram. It's like missing out on the fun party location.
- Also, 750 words in Plagiarism Checker, 500 in AI Translator. Sounds like a lot, right? But remember, you're spending nearly $10 for services that reset your credits every month. Like paying a subscription and not a one-time ticket.
PLUS Plan ($19.99/month)
- Everything is here from the PRO plan with an addition: 25,000 words/month in Plagiarism Checker and 60 batch file checks. But wait, you're dishing out $20 every month!
- Still no access to WhatsApp & Telegram. Feels like paying double but still sitting at the kids' table.
- It's got everything you might need, until you realize unused credits vanish at the month's end. It feels a bit like keeping sand in a leaky bucket.
MAX Plan ($26.99/month)
- Here's the big one: 150,000 characters/month for AI detection, with 75 batch files and 3,500 ZeroCHAT-5 prompts. Sounds great if you're constantly using the tool. But $27 monthly is like signing onto a treadmill subscription you don't really use every day.
- Finally, access to ZeroGPT on WhatsApp & Telegram. But you're spending more than twice the PRO plan for perks that still expire each month.
- It's packed with features, yet what's that worth when unused words and prompts evaporate monthly? You're buying a fleeting promise.
